Why is my spayed dachshund's nipple swollen, painful, and growing?

Updated On September 23rd, 2025

Pet's info: Dog | Dachshund | Female | spayed | 6 years and 11 months old | 14 lbs

My 6 year old female dachshund has had a nipple swell up. I noticed it when she was about 4 and didn't stress about it since it didn't seem to hurt her or grow. Well recently I have noticed that she does jump when it's touched and it has slightly grown. She seems completely healthy other being slightly overweight. Wondering what the cause may be. She is also spayed.

I would recommend taking Gracie to the veterinarian when they open after New Years. It is hard to say exactly what it is without seeing Gracie. I would recommend if your veterinarian is concerned when they see her that an aspirate be performed if it is a growth.
